How do you describe your Gallery?:
This bright, light space is owned by the Church Street Charitable Trust whose aims for the venue are to provide a permanent exhibition space in the City of Hereford for visual arts. Showcasing the work of local artists and artisans whether studying or emerging or masters of their craft.
*The Gallery is on the first floor of the building and has twelve or so steps up to the location therefore it is unfortunately not suitable for wheel chair users.
Do you specialise in any particular artform or craft?:
The best of Herefordshire arts and crafts as well as guest exhibitors from further afield.
What's important to you when you choose whose work to exhibit and sell?:
Quality and quirk!
What's coming up this year?:
The Craft Gallery now has a permanent home within the Old Mayor's Parlour where fine arts and crafts can be seen all year round.
